Re: muffinman's HOG SQUADT
again: THANK YOU SO MUCH for all the kind words!
i'm glad you like him. now here's some asswers to dem quesshions you axed:
the add-on sculpting on the helmet was done using sheet styrene, aves apoxie and automotive body filler. then quite some time was spent on sanding, priming, sanding and priming again and then some sanding and priming...
zelda power to you, colossus! it WAS a gassed. hope i don't get drawn and quartered for maiming it...
yes, it will be for sale once it's finished. haven't settled on a price... maybe an auction? dunno yet.
the eyes were done using inkjet waterslide decals. that's pretty much as easy as it gets.
yes, that's exactly what i did. i love that, depending on the angle from which you view the figure, the expression subtly changes when
you can see the eyes through the helmet. eyes painted in the sockets don't have that effect.
i was a very naughty boy and made a silicone mold of GASSED's lenses and cast them in dyed crystal clear resin to kinda match the hue of the coat.

Re: muffinman's HOG SQUADT
thanks, manny!manny wrote:The gun is awesome! How did you make it?
i scratchbuilt the gun using renshape for the butt-end, aluminium tubing for the barrels and styrene tubing
for the scope bits. plus a bit of apoxie, body filler, primer and paint.
